To combat counterfeiting, authentic German banknotes are equipped with several security features. Some of these functions consist of:

Watermarks: Depictions of well-known figures and motifs that are noticeable when held up to the light.

Color-shifting ink: Certain areas change color when seen from various angles.

Holograms and security threads: Embedded within the note, these features produce visual effects and reveal secret patterns.

Microprinting: Tiny text that is tough to replicate however can be seen under magnification.

Ultraviolet features: Elements that are only noticeable under ultraviolet light.

Detection Techniques for Consumers
As hazards from counterfeit banknotes continue, it is vital for individuals and organizations to equip themselves with the knowledge essential to identify counterfeit notes. Here are practical steps to identify a counterfeit banknote:

Feel: Examine the texture. Real notes frequently have a distinct feel due to their special paper composition.

Look: Inspect the watermarks and security functions. Holding the banknote as much as light needs to expose a watermark and security thread.

Tilt: Use the color-shifting ink to your advantage. Tilt the note to observe any modifications in color.

Inspect with UV Light: If possible, use a UV light to expose functions not noticeable to the naked eye.

Familiarize: Get to know the look of genuine banknotes, including details such as pictures, serial numbers, and security markings.
Avoidance Measures for Businesses
For companies, the effect of counterfeit banknotes can be especially destructive and can be mitigated with the following practices:

Staff Training: Regularly train employees on how to recognize counterfeit notes and the associated risks.

Usage of Technology: Invest in note-checking devices that can effectively find counterfeit currency.

Deposit Practices: Encourage staff to evaluate and verify notes before depositing them, guaranteeing early detection.

Client Awareness: Educate clients on the features of authentic banknotes, developing a more educated client base.

Report Counterfeits: Inform police if counterfeit notes are spotted, aiding in the battle versus additional counterfeiting.
